What is a WIP? + my current count of them
What is it? So what is a WIP? It's a 'work in progress', sometimes called a UFO (unfinished object). In the quilt world, a WIP is that huge stack of half made quilts that you have hidden in the closet, or in boxes, or baggies, tucked away in drawers. You get it. You know it.
